Georgina Leckie

Secondary Learning Support Teacher
Georgina Leckie - Gina Leckie

• BA (Hons) Music, University of Essex, UK
• Postgraduate Certificate in Education (PGCE), University of Essex, UK
• Postgraduate Diploma in Music Performance, University of Essex, UK
• Master’s Degree in Education, University of Suffolk, UK
• National Professional Qualification in Special Educational Needs Coordination (NPQ SENCO)
• Qualified Teacher Status (QTS)

Georgina has over 10 years of teaching experience across the UK and international education sectors, working within inclusive school environments to support students with a wide range of learning profiles and individual needs.
